There was something different about the Green Bay Packers on Sunday.

Jordan Love carried an MVP air and the new-look defense was dynamite with Micah Parsons pulling down Jared Goff for a sack in his first game in green and gold, a cameo that had the Lambeau Field crowd ablaze from his first snap.

This wasn't the same team that lost to the Lions in a 34-31 heartbreaker last season. It wasn't the crew that came up short at Philadelphia in the postseason.

The difference, in short, was Parsons.

"I just feel like his presence out there was different," Love said. "The energy he brought to the crowd when they announced his name and then to be able to get that sack was big-time."
